我是通信与信息系统专业的硕士,研究生期间主要做OFDM、MIMO等通信系统的FPGA实现。现在春招想投递‘雷达信号处理FPGA工程师’岗位,感觉算法底层有相通之处,但具体应用和指标差异很大。我该如何准备?在简历上,如何将通信项目经验向雷达需求靠拢?在面试中,如果被问到对合成孔径雷达(SAR)成像流程或恒虚警(CFAR)检测的理解,我该如何结合自己已有的信号处理和FPGA实现经验来回答,以证明自己的快速学习和迁移能力?
2026年春招,对于通信/信号处理背景的硕士,想应聘‘雷达信号处理FPGA工程师’,但项目经验偏通信系统,该如何在简历和面试中有效迁移并展现对雷达模式(如SAR/ISAR)、脉冲压缩和CFAR检测等核心算法的硬件实现潜力?
提问
回答 29

简历上别只写“实现了OFDM系统”,要拆解成雷达相关的关键词。比如OFDM的IFFT/FFT模块,直接对应雷达脉冲压缩的匹配滤波(本质也是相关运算);你做的信道估计和均衡,可以类比雷达中的动目标显示(MTI)或相位补偿。在项目描述里加一句:“该模块的流水线设计和资源优化经验,可直接迁移至雷达信号处理中的脉冲压缩、CFAR检测等实时性要求高的算法实现”。
面试被问到SAR或CFAR,千万别慌。承认自己没直接做过,但立刻举一个你做过的最相关的例子。比如面试官问CFAR,你可以说:“我理解CFAR是通过自适应阈值来检测目标,核心是背景功率估计。我在做通信系统时,做过类似的自动增益控制(AGC)或噪声方差估计模块,同样需要实时统计滑动窗内的数据特性,并在FPGA里用比较器和除法器实现阈值计算。虽然应用场景不同,但硬件设计思路是共通的——都是数据流处理、窗函数管理、并行计算和流水线优化。” 这样就把陌生知识锚定到你的经验上了。
最后,建议你突击看两篇雷达信号处理FPGA实现的硕士论文或开源项目(比如GitHub上的雷达项目),重点看框图和数据流。不用深究数学推导,但必须弄懂算法步骤和硬件模块划分。面试时能说出“SAR成像的R-D算法主要包含距离压缩、方位压缩、运动补偿等步骤,其中距离压缩在FPGA上通常用FFT和复数乘法实现流水线”,就能体现你做了功课且有硬件思维。

我去年成功从通信FPGA转雷达FPGA,分享点实在的。
第一步,简历改造。别大段写通信协议,重点突出底层硬件技能。比如:
– 你肯定做过高速数据接口(JESD204B、Aurora),雷达数据采集同样需要。
– 你肯定用过多相滤波器、CIC滤波器,雷达中数字下变频(DDC)一模一样。
– 你优化过FFT的BRAM和DSP消耗,雷达脉冲压缩全靠它。把这些通用技能单列一个“核心硬件实现能力”板块,放在项目经验前面。项目经验里,每个项目后加一句“该设计方法可适用于雷达信号处理中的XX场景”。第二步,面试准备。雷达算法问题万变不离其宗,抓住“信号变换-滤波-检测-参数估计”这条主线。问你SAR流程,可以这样答:“我理解SAR成像是通过平台运动合成大孔径。从硬件实现角度,我认为关键挑战是海量数据的实时处理和运动补偿的精度。我过去在MIMO系统中实现过信道矩阵的实时计算和相位校准,涉及大量复数矩阵运算和插值,这些经验对实现SAR中的距离徙动校正和相位补偿很有帮助。我可以快速学习具体算法,但我的优势是知道如何在FPGA上高效实现这类运算。”
补充一个关键点:主动提及你关注到的差异。比如:“我了解到雷达处理更关注动态范围、脉冲重复间隔的实时调度,而通信更关注吞吐量和误码率。我已有的FPGA经验能让我快速理解这些约束,并在架构设计时做出权衡。” 这显得你思考深入,不是生搬硬套。
最后,如果时间够,用MATLAB或Python简单仿真一个脉冲压缩流程,不用太复杂,但要知道每个步骤在硬件里对应什么模块。面试时带过去,绝对是加分项。

简历这块,你得把通信项目里的技能点拆解成雷达岗需要的模块。比如你做OFDM的FFT/IFFT,雷达里脉冲压缩也得用FFT;你做MIMO的波束成形,雷达阵列处理也有类似概念。在项目描述里加一句‘该模块与雷达信号处理中的XX算法在硬件实现上具有共性,可快速迁移’,面试官一眼就能看到关联性。
面试被问到SAR/ISAR这种没做过的,千万别慌。先承认这是新领域,但立刻拆解:SAR成像本质是二维匹配滤波,你在通信里做过同步和信道估计,都是相关运算;硬件层面可以聊你如何用流水线、复数乘法器优化计算模块。CFAR检测说白了就是自适应门限,你可以对比通信里的自动增益控制(AGC)——都是根据环境动态调整参数。重点展示你如何从算法原理推导到硬件架构设计,这比死记硬背流程更有说服力。
最后建议你突击两件事:一是找本《雷达系统设计MATLAB仿真》跑几个脉冲压缩和CFAR的demo,哪怕用MATLAB生成测试向量给FPGA也行;二是查目标公司的雷达产品频段和指标,面试时反问一个具体问题(比如‘贵司的SAR系统通常用频域还是时域脉冲压缩?’),能显得你真有准备。

我去年成功从通信FPGA转雷达岗,分享点实在经验。
简历别只写‘实现了OFDM系统’,要突出底层模块的通用性。比如:
– 设计过支持多种点数的可配置FFT IP核 → 雷达脉冲压缩和成像都需要灵活FFT
– 用FIR滤波器实现同步和均衡 → 匹配滤波器就是雷达里的FIR特化
– 处理过高速ADC数据流(哪怕只是通信基带) → 强调对数据流架构和时序约束的经验面试时如果被问雷达算法,采用‘三步法’:
1. 先讲通信中的类似场景(例如:‘CFAR我没实现过,但我在通信里做过干扰抑制,同样是背景统计估计’)
2. 快速推导硬件思路(‘如果让我实现CFAR,我会用滑动窗统计单元,考虑用并行比较器降低延迟’)
3. 反问细节(‘实际系统中参考窗和防护窗的宽度通常怎么选择?’)关键是要让面试官觉得你懂信号处理本质——都是滤波、变换、检测那一套,只是参数和指标不同。硬件工程师的核心价值是把算法映射成高效电路,这点你已经有基础了。
最后提醒:雷达更注重实时性和资源优化,准备个例子说明你在通信项目里如何优化时序或节约BRAM,这比算法细节更重要。

简历上别只写“我做了OFDM”,要拆解成雷达能听懂的模块。比如:你做的OFDM同步模块,本质是相关器+峰值检测,这和雷达脉冲压缩的匹配滤波、CFAR检测前的门限判决在硬件结构上高度相似——都是乘累加(MAC)阵列、比较器和状态机。把项目描述改成:“基于FPGA实现了高速并行相关器,用于信号检测与参数估计(类似雷达脉冲压缩核心)”,并强调你处理的数据率、资源优化策略。面试被问到SAR/ISAR时,直接承认没做过,但可以快速勾画框图:从混频、脉冲压缩、运动补偿到成像,重点指出你通信项目里做过的信道估计(补偿相位误差)和FFT/IFFT链(成像核心)完全能复用。CFAD检测可以对比通信里的自动增益控制(AGC)或信号检测门限,硬件上都是滑动窗统计和比较逻辑。关键是展示你已掌握“算法映射到硬件流水线”的通用方法论,而不是死记雷达名词。

我去年成功从通信FPGA转雷达,分享点实在的。痛点在于:通信系统重协议和吞吐量,雷达重实时性和精度(比如动态范围、脉内处理)。准备分三步:第一,突击雷达原理,重点搞懂脉冲多普勒、匹配滤波和CFAR的数学形式——不用推导,但要知道怎么用硬件实现。比如匹配滤波就是FIR,CFAR就是单元平均+排序。第二,在简历项目里加一个“雷达相关技能”栏目,列出你通信项目中用过的、雷达必用的技术:高速ADC/DAC接口、多相滤波信道化、复数浮点转定点优化、大规模FFT IP核调优、低延迟流水线设计。这些词HR和工程师都认。第三,面试时主动引导,比如面试官问SAR,你可以说:“我虽没做过SAR,但在MIMO信道仿真中用FPGA实现过大规模矩阵运算(比如波束成形权重计算),SAR的相位历史矩阵处理类似,我熟悉用块RAM和DSP48组织并行计算。” 证明你能把通信里的“重型武器”迁移到雷达场景。最后,务必准备一个你解决过的时序紧张或资源瓶颈的案例,雷达处理最看重这个。

我当年也是通信转雷达,现在做SAR的FPGA实现。你的核心优势其实是信号处理算法在FPGA上的实现流程和经验,这个比具体应用背景更重要。简历上别只写“实现了OFDM系统”,要拆解成更底层的模块和能力点。比如:你做的信道估计和均衡,对应雷达里的脉冲压缩和匹配滤波,都是相关运算和滤波器设计;你做的同步模块,对应雷达里的距离/速度跟踪,核心都是延时锁定环、数控振荡器这些;你做的FFT/IFFT模块,这是雷达成像和频域处理的基石。把这些关键词提炼出来,放在项目描述里。面试时如果被问到具体雷达算法,可以坦诚地说“我目前对SAR完整流程的理解还来自文献,但我理解其核心是……”然后立刻把话题引到你熟悉的领域:“例如,SAR成像中的距离徙动校正,本质上是大数据量的坐标变换和插值,这和我之前做MIMO预编码时的矩阵运算在硬件实现上共享了类似的流水线和内存管理策略。” 这样既展示了你的学习能力,又把问题拉回了你的主场。

同学,你的情况太典型了。通信和雷达在信号处理层面就是亲兄弟,别慌。准备分三步走:第一步,快速补雷达核心概念。不用深究数学推导,重点理解数据流和硬件负载。比如脉冲压缩就是匹配滤波,你肯定做过;CFAR检测就是自适应门限,你可以类比通信里的自动增益控制或者信号检测,思路都是根据环境噪声动态调整判决门限。花一周时间,把SAR成像的步骤(距离压缩、方位压缩、徙动校正等)画成一个数据流图,思考每个环节在FPGA里可能用什么模块实现(FFT IP核、乘法器、双口RAM做矩阵转置)。第二步,改造简历。在每个通信项目后加一句“该经验可迁移至雷达信号处理领域”,并具体说明。例如:“通过本项目掌握的基于流水线的复数乘法器优化技术,可直接应用于雷达脉冲压缩器的设计。” 第三步,面试策略。如果被问到不懂的细节,不要硬编。可以说:“这部分的具体参数设计我尚未有项目经验,但基于我的理解,其硬件实现的关键点在于……(比如数据吞吐率、定点量化、资源平衡),而我在之前项目中处理类似约束时有这样的经验……” 把面试官的目光从“你知道什么”转移到“你能多快学会并实现”上。最后,找一些开源的雷达处理算法(比如GitHub上的MATLAB代码),尝试用你的思路去构想硬件架构,这个过程能给你很多谈资。

简历这块,你得把通信项目里的技术点拆解成雷达岗需要的底层能力。比如OFDM里你肯定做过FFT/IFFT、滤波器、同步这些模块吧?这些在雷达信号处理里同样用得到,脉冲压缩不就得用FFT和匹配滤波吗?在项目描述里,别光写“实现了OFDM系统”,要突出“用FPGA设计了高速流水线FFT模块,优化了资源与时序,处理带宽XX MHz”——这种描述雷达面试官一眼就能看出你能处理实时信号流。再比如MIMO里的波束成形和雷达DBF(数字波束形成)算法结构很像,你可以强调自己对矩阵运算的硬件加速经验。最后加一个“相关技能迁移”小结,直接列出:通信项目中的XX模块/算法,可对应雷达处理中的XX环节(如信道估计->目标参数估计,同步->脉冲重复周期跟踪)。这样简历不会显得生硬,又能精准传递你的适配性。
面试时如果被问到具体雷达算法,千万别慌。先承认自己目前经验主要在通信,但立刻举例说明你学新算法的模式:比如CFAR检测,你可以说“虽然我没实现过,但我理解它本质是自适应门限检测,类似通信里自适应均衡器根据信道变化调整参数——我在做信道估计时用过类似滑动窗统计和阈值比较的硬件结构,如果让我实现CFAR,我会先分析数据依赖关系,用流水线处理窗内功率统计,再用比较器生成检测标志”。这样既展示了知识迁移思路,又体现了硬件思维。对于SAR成像,可以强调你对“运动补偿”“相位校正”等概念的理解(通信里也有相位同步和补偿),并说明你如何用FPGA处理大数据流(如图像帧)的经验。关键是让面试官觉得你懂信号处理本质,且有能力把算法映射成硬件架构。
最后建议:春招前抓紧时间跑一个雷达算法的小demo,哪怕是用MATLAB仿真+Verilog写个简单的脉冲压缩模块,放在GitHub上,面试时就有具体东西可聊了。

我去年秋招成功从通信FPGA转雷达FPGA,分享点实在经验。首先,简历别大改,但要在每个项目里埋“钩子”。比如你做过通信同步,可以写“解决了低信噪比下定时偏差问题”,雷达检测同样要处理低SNR目标;做过信道编码,可以提“对突发错误有纠错机制”,这和雷达处理杂波干扰有共通逻辑。这样HR或技术官一眼能看到关键词。
面试准备要抓核心:雷达信号处理说白了就几个关键环节:脉冲压缩(匹配滤波)、多普勒处理(FFT)、检测(CFAR)。你不需要精通所有雷达模式,但得明白基本流程。去下载点开源雷达数据集(比如RADIal),用MATLAB跑一遍经典算法链,理解数据流向和参数意义。面试时被问到,你可以说:“我最近自学了雷达处理链,用MATLAB仿真了线性调频信号的脉冲压缩,发现和通信里扩频解扩的匹配滤波原理类似,但雷达更注重旁瓣抑制和实时性——我考虑用FPGA做复乘累加时可以用CSD编码节省乘法器资源。” 这种回答既体现自学成果,又带出硬件实现细节。
另外,主动展示你的硬件优化能力。通信项目里肯定有资源优化经验吧?比如你说“在MIMO检测器中用时分复用实现了矩阵求逆模块”,雷达DBF同样需要大量乘加运算,你可以讨论如何用并行和流水线做权衡。面试官看重的是你能否把算法变成高效硬件,而不是死记雷达理论。
最后心态放平:很多公司愿意招有FPGA实现经验的人,算法可以入职再学。你重点证明自己学习能力强,且对信号处理有深刻理解(比如能解释清楚脉压为什么能提高信噪比)。补点雷达基础术语,避免面试时完全听不懂问题就行。
发表回答
登录后可在本页底部提交回答
